What Is Constitution Of India Article 97?

Answer By law4u team

Constitution of India Article 97: Salaries and Allowances of the Chairman and Deputy Chairman and the Speaker and Deputy Speaker

There shall be paid to the Chairman and the Deputy Chairman of the Council of States, and to the Speaker and the Deputy Speaker of the House of the People, such salaries and allowances as may be respectively fixed by Parliament by law and, until provision in that behalf is so made, such salaries and allowances as are specified in the Second Schedule.

Brief Detail

Article 97 empowers the Parliament to determine the salaries and allowances for the Chairman, Deputy Chairman of the Council of States, and the Speaker, Deputy Speaker of the House of the People. Until Parliament enacts specific provisions, the salaries and allowances are governed by the Second Schedule of the Constitution.

Question & Answers

Q1: Who determines the salaries and allowances of the Chairman and Speaker?

A: The salaries and allowances of the Chairman of the Council of States and the Speaker of the House of the People are determined by Parliament by law.

Q2: What happens until Parliament fixes the salaries?

A: Until Parliament makes provisions, the salaries and allowances are as specified in the Second Schedule of the Constitution.

Q3: Does Article 97 mention specific amounts for the salaries?

A: No, it only specifies that Parliament will fix the salaries and allowances, and refers to the Second Schedule for interim arrangements.

Example

If Parliament passes a law increasing the salary of the Speaker of the Lok Sabha, that amount becomes the official salary. Before such a law is enacted, the salary specified in the Second Schedule applies.

Summary

Article 97 ensures that the financial entitlements of key parliamentary officers like the Chairman, Deputy Chairman, Speaker, and Deputy Speaker are defined and updated by law. It also provides for interim arrangements through the Second Schedule.
